Details and patient eligibility

About

450 healthy children with primary teeth of deep carious lesions without signs or symptomes of irreverisible pulp damage was selected randompy divoded into 3 groups each of 150 children that inder go vital pulp therapy through pulpotomy,direct pulp capping or indirect pulp capping using MTA as capping material for each modality then followed up for 2 years or more

Enrollment

450 estimated patients

Sex

All

Ages

3 to 10 years old

Volunteers

No Healthy Volunteers

Inclusion criteria

  • Healthy children
  • Aged from 3 to 10 years old
  • Deep cariuos primary tooth

Exclusion criteria

  • Primary teeth with any signs or syptoms of irreversible pulpitis
  • Primary teeth of any signs or symptomes of vitality loss
  • Primary teeth near to exfoliation

450 participants in 3 patient groups

MTA pulpotomy
Experimental group
Description:
Usuing MTA as capping material for cervical pulpotomy as a treatment option for deep carious primary teeth with signs and symptoms of reversible pulpitis in presence of pulp exposure
Treatment:
Other: Vital pulp therapy
MTA direct pulp capping
Experimental group
Description:
Using MTA as capping material in case of trearment of deep carious primary teeth with signs and symptoms of reversible pulpitis with presence of pulp exposure
Treatment:
Other: Vital pulp therapy
MTA indirect pulp capping
Experimental group
Description:
Using MTA as indirect capping material for treatment of deep carious primary teeth with signs and symptoms of reversible pulpitis
